原文:7.動態Sql語句

動態SQL:if 語句 我們可以發現,如果 name 為空,那么查詢結果也是空,如何解決這個問題呢 使用 if 來判斷 這樣寫我們可以看到,如果 sex 等於 null,那么查詢語句為 select from users where name name ,但是如果name 為空呢 那么查詢語句為 select from users where and sex sex ,這是錯誤的 SQL 語句, ...

2019-09-03 20:19 0 399 推薦指數:

查看詳情

動態語句SQL語句寫法

/****************************************************************************************************************************************************** 動態 ...

Mon Apr 03 02:18:00 CST 2017 0 2415
動態拼接SQL語句

1.參考官方文檔 ? if:字符判斷 ? choose (when, otherwise):分支選擇 ? trim (where, set):字符串截取;其中where標簽封裝查詢條件,set標簽封裝 ...

Fri Sep 08 04:25:00 CST 2017 0 14573
動態拼接sql語句

private const string SQL_SELECT_ArchvID= "SELECT @FiledNames FROM @TableName WHERE ArchvID= @FiledValues "; /// <summary> ...

Thu Apr 23 17:33:00 CST 2020 0 723
三、動態SQL語句

//備注:該博客引自:http://limingnihao.iteye.com/blog/106076 有些時候,sql語句where條件中,需要一些安全判斷,例如按某一條件查詢時如果傳入的參數是空,此時查詢出的結果很可能是空的,也許我們需要參數為空時,是查出全部的信息。使用Oracle的序列 ...

Tue Dec 06 18:44:00 CST 2016 0 1968
動態SQL基本語句用法

1.if語句 如果empno不為空,則在WHERE參數后加上AND empno = #{empno},這里有1=1所以即使empno為null,WHERE后面也不會報錯。 映射文件 EmpMapper接口 有時候我們並不想應用所有的條件,而只是想從多個選項中選擇一個。而使用if標簽 ...

Sat Jul 13 04:02:00 CST 2019 2 13850
動態sql語句基本語法

1 普通sql語句可以用exec執行,如: 2 字段名,表名,數據庫名之類作為變量時,必須用動態sql 可以使用這樣動態拼接: 注意:也可以使用 exec sp_executesql 形式 3 輸入或者輸出參數 ...

Fri Aug 05 22:28:00 CST 2016 0 16161
動態sql語句(即sql語句的拼接)

10.1 if標簽(屬性:test(判斷條件))   缺點:如果僅僅是第二個條件滿足導致sql語句出錯(故使用if+where) 10.2 if+where ( where標簽會知道如果它包含的標簽中有返回值的話,就會插入where 若其以and或or開頭會將and或or剔除 ...

Mon Sep 02 00:33:00 CST 2019 0 5090
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M